2010 Winter Olympics Events Schedule Released
If you have never enjoyed, or survived, the Olympic experience in person and you are aiming for the 2010 Winter Games in Vancouver, get your calendar ready to make plans. The International Olympic Committee (IOC), and the International Paralympic Committee (IPC) have released the official 2010 Daily Competition Schedule giving a day-by-day breakdown of the sporting activities over the 17 days of Olympic competition and the 9 days of Paralympic competition.
Some highlights of the schedule are: the Opening Ceremony will begin at 6:00 pm on February 12, 2010 and the final sport event of the Olympic Winter Games, the men’s gold medal hockey game is scheduled for February 28, at 12:15 pm. The first Paralympic event will be the men’s and ladies’ alpine skiing competitions beginning at 9:30 am on March 13th, with the final Paralympic sport event, the men’s and ladies’ one-kilometer sprint finals in cross-country skiing, at 12:00 pm on March 21.
